This is my LotR Dwarf army, built using the Erebor list from Legions- no particular reason, just fits my collection.<br />
<br />
Now, the one thing I've found with Dwarves is that they need to synergise. Filling out a list with 1 choice can be good in Tournaments, but across all the scenarios in LotR it can be limiting, so I try and keep a decent spread of models between Warriors and Rangers. A) they are cheap and B) you really don't need anything else!<br />
<br />
Although Gimli is tempting, I don't like the idea of always playing a member of the Fellowship- it just puts me in the wrong mindset. So I've taken Balin with Durin's Axe instead. Provides plenty of flavour to the army (especially when my opponent has a Balrog)!<br />
<br />
I also tend to split my force into 2 groups, and so I've found that having a few cheap Heroes kicking about to keep them together is useful. That gives me:<br />
<br />
Balin- Durin's Axe<br />
Captain- 2-handed Weapon<br />
Captain- Shield<br />
<br />
The rest of the list is Banners, Rangers and Warriors.<br />
<br />
Warrior- Banner<br />
Warrior- Banner<br />
10 Warriors- Shield<br />
7 Warriors- Dwarf Bow<br />
7 Warriors- 2-handed Weapon<br />
10 Rangers- 2-handed Weapon<br />
9 Rangers- Bow<br />
8 Rangers- Throwing Weapon<br />
<br />
That's it! Not a lot I know (3 Heroes, 54 models total) but with a front line of Defence 8, it doesn't need to be! High Fight values are always welcome, and the basic plan usually consists of taking the charge on the Shield Warriors then countering with Rangers. The great Weapon Warriors are there to defend the missile-troops.<br />

</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">This army list relates directly to the post <a href="http://gamingallareas.blogspot.com/2011/05/strategy-two-point-defence.html">here</a> about 2-point defence strategy. This time, with a Warhammer fantasy light-infantry army- the Beastmen.</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/>
</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">Quick re-cap: Beastmen have the advantage of cheap T:4 infantry, lots of monsters and Ambush. They <u>don't </u>have high armour saves, fearless units or shooting. This makes them, at first glance, a poor candidate for the 2-Point strategy, so lets see what they can do?</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/>
</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">First up- the Bunker formations. Reminder: these need to be durable and have a wide threat range. With no shooting, and little armour, what can the Beastmen provide? Well, lets do a run-down of potential candidates:</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/>
</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">Shamans- the Beasts may not have bows or guns, but they do have magic in abundance! the bunkers could house some potent casting, and therefore become a threat in the magic phase. However, magic in Fantasy 8th Ed has a fierce reputation, so this may move the opponents target priorties from 5 group elements to just 2- the bunkers. It would definitely be a gamble.</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/>
</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">Bestigor- T:4, Heavy armour and M:5. The threat from this unit comes in the fact that they can charge a good distance, and are s:6 with their Great Weapons in combat. Their mere presence will be a large enough threat for your opponent to be wary of them, and hopefully try to avoid them. this will mean that the bunkers are no longer static formations- instead, they will move up-field, and hopefully force the enemy to engage in combat when and where you want. However, this moves slowly away from 2-Point-Defence, and the whole purpose of the strategy is to keep things simple for you and difficult for your opponent- reversing those two criteria is probably not a good idea.</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/>
</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">Ghorgon- big monster, W:6, T:6, Ld:10 Stubborn. These guys can hang around where-ever the hell they like, and your opponent will be "concerned". However, the same Pro's and Con's apply to this beast as apply to the Bestigor. </div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/>
</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">Chaos Spawn- Hmmm; cheap, T:5, W:3 and Unbreakable. In numbers, these guys are dangerous enough to threaten most units, and in small units they are mobile enough to support each other. Plus, with random movement, they can engage enemy units that other Beast units can't (since they aren't restricted to a 90 degree forward LoS.)</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/>
</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;">So- the Chaos Spawn look like favourites for the Bunkers. Their main problem is that they may not provide a particularly tempting target- so add in a couple of the Bray-Shamans.</div><div style="margin-bottom: 0px; margin-left: 0px; margin-right: 0px; margin-top: 0px;"><br />

</tbody></table><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;"><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;">Regardless of which game I'm playing, I tend to follow a similar process when I'm building an army. The first thing I do is decide how I want the army to perform in the game- this will inform everything else. For example, is it an alpha-strike 40K army? Does it need to represent the Romans at Cannae? Is it a small incursion force, relying on stealth? What are the total points/units I can spend? This means that I can instantly ignore some units, and concentrate on others.</span><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><br />

</tbody></table><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;"><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;">Now I'll have a look at what models or armies I want to use within that theme. I consider this before I look at effective units. If I really want to include that unit of Legion of the Damned, or have a unit of Onagers, then they're going in. This could be as simple as the last unit you painted- if you want to use it, do so (unless it really doesn't fit the theme of course!)</span><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><br />

</tbody></table><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;"><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;">More often than not, there are some units that I have to take. Compulsory core/troop units, compulsory commanders etc. This is when, if I can, I'll add them to the list so that I don't have an illegal list when I finish up (note- percentile systems can throw a spanner into the mix.) However, if I haven't decided on a specific army in Theme or Favourites, then this step becomes less important.</span><span class="Apple-style-span"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><br />

</span></div><div class="MsoNormal"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><o:p><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;">This is just a generic matrix to give you an idea of what I am going on about. The criteria are all rated 0-3. 0 shows absolutely no ability in that area- so Venomthropes and Alexander's Companions score 0. A score of 1 shows that they can perform, but they're not great at it. 2 is the average. 3 indicates that the unit is awesome in this area. </span></o:p></div><div class="MsoNormal"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><o:p><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;"><br />
</span></o:p></div><div class="MsoNormal"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><o:p><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;">The total score is how I evaluate the units for the list- high scorers are far more likely to get in. Note that the various criteria are not fixed- I'll add more as I see fit, and remove some if necessary. I recently had to make a list for a first-wave Tyranid Assault- lots of Gaunts and Gargoyles, very few anything else, no Monstrous Creatures. This meant that the matrix focused more on swarm elements, so Ranged Attack and Survivability were removed in favour of Synapse and Numbers. Tournament lists, due to the restrictions and wide variety of obstacles you can face, have a lot more columns. </span></o:p></div><div class="MsoNormal"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><o:p><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;"><br />
</span></o:p></div><div class="MsoNormal"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><o:p><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;">This is all subjective opinion by the way- I think Venomthropes are awesome support units, but many will disagree. Equally, I think that Companion Cavalry are in no way a support element of an Imperial Greek army- but I know players that use them in this way. </span></o:p></div><div class="MsoNormal" style="font-family: Verdana, Geneva, sans-serif; font-size: 13px; line-height: 18px;"><o:p><span class="Apple-style-span" style="color: white;"><br />
